Module 8 - Notifications and User Profiles
Video Summary
-
Notifications are sent directly to users’ email addresses, not the ClassReach Messages inbox
-
Notifications can include:
-
Announcements
-
Documents
-
Messages
-
Discussions
-
Calendar events
-
Grades/assignments
-
Attendance
-
Financial items
-
Forms
-
-
Notifications also appear on the user homepage/dashboard
-
“Items Requiring Attention” stay visible until acted on
-
Notifications use icons/colors to identify categories:
-
Green = financial
-
Purple = forms
-
Other icons represent messages, attendance, grades, etc.
-
-
Users can:
-
Filter notifications by type
-
Open related items directly
-
Clear non-important notifications
-
-
Email notification options:
-
Individual notifications:
-
Separate email for every triggering event
-
-
Daily summary notifications:
-
Combines all activity into scheduled summary emails
-
Default is one daily summary around 5 AM local time
-
-
-
Summary emails only send when triggering activity occurs
-
Examples of triggering events:
-
Homework posted
-
Grades entered
-
Attendance marked
-
Messages sent
-
Calendar events added
-
Financial activity
-
-
Users can customize notification settings in their profile:
-
Choose individual vs summary emails
-
Add multiple summary times per day
-
Disable summaries entirely
-
Enable/disable separate message email notifications
-
-
Parents can manage notification settings for student accounts without emails
